How much will it cost to cover 1,000 sq ft with fill dirt?
Use the rule of thumb: cubic yards = area (sq ft) * depth (in) / 324. For 1,000 sq ft that is about 3.1 cu yd for 1 inch, 6.2 cu yd for 2 inches, 9.3 cu yd for 3 inches, and 12.4 cu yd for 4 inches. At local delivered prices of roughly $25 to $45 per cubic yard, expect material costs of about $230 to $420 for 3 inches, and about $310 to $560 for 4 inches, not including spreading or compaction.
What is a realistic cost to build a 20 ft gravel driveway in Pinetop-Lakeside using fill dirt as a base?
A typical example: a 20 ft wide by 50 ft long driveway is 1,000 sq ft. If you install a 4 inch compacted fill-dirt base (about 12.4 cu yd) and 3 inches of gravel topping (about 9.3 cu yd), material costs in Pinetop-Lakeside are roughly $700 to $900 for both materials at local rates. Add hauling, compaction, and labor and you can expect total installed costs commonly in the $1,500 to $3,500 range depending on site access, grading, permit needs, and contractor rates.
Is fill dirt or gravel cheaper for leveling a backyard in Pinetop-Lakeside, and which is better long term?
Fill dirt is generally cheaper per cubic yard and is the right choice when you just need to raise or level grade. For long-term surface use (paths, driveways, or areas that need drainage and wear resistance), gravel or a compacted granular base is better. Many contractors recommend compacted fill dirt for the subgrade and a granular layer on top to manage drainage and reduce frost heave.
Can I just put gravel over existing dirt in Pinetop-Lakeside, or do I need a base and compaction?
You should not just dump gravel over loose or organic dirt and expect long-term performance. Proper installation usually includes removing organic topsoil where needed, adding compactable fill or aggregate base, compacting it in lifts, and then placing the gravel surface; geotextile fabric is often used in wet or soft spots. Drivers may offer tailgate spreading at their discretion when requested at checkout, but full base prep and mechanical compaction are typically done by contractors and add to the project cost.
How do I calculate how much fill dirt to order for a backyard project in Pinetop-Lakeside?
Use this formula: cubic yards = area (sq ft) * desired depth (in) / 324. As an example, a 500 sq ft area raised 3 inches needs about 4.6 cu yd. For tonnage, a practical rule of thumb for fill dirt is about 1.2 tons per cubic yard (varies with moisture and composition), so multiply cubic yards by 1.2 to estimate tons and then round up for waste and settlement.
Do Pinetop-Lakeside or local HOAs require permits or have rules about using fill dirt or changing driveway surfaces?
Rules vary by municipality and HOA. Pinetop-Lakeside may require permits for significant grading, driveway reconstruction, or changes to drainage; HOAs often have restrictions on visible surface materials and driveway appearance. Before ordering bulk fill dirt for large jobs, contact the town planning department and your HOA to confirm permit and material requirements.
What type of fill dirt do contractors recommend in the high-elevation Pinetop-Lakeside area?
Contractors in the White Mountains prefer clean, low-organic fill or select fill that compacts well and drains, because Pinetop-Lakeside's freeze/thaw and snow conditions increase frost-heave risk. For driveways and load-bearing areas, a granular class II or crushed base under a gravel surface is commonly recommended. Topsoil or high-organic fill is fine for planting but should not be used where a stable base is needed.

Are there seasonal factors in Pinetop-Lakeside that affect fill dirt selection, delivery, or installation costs?
Yes. Pinetop-Lakeside experiences snow, freezing temperatures, and spring thaw, which affect material handling and compaction. Wet or frozen ground makes compaction difficult and may delay installs or increase costs; deliveries can be delayed by winter weather. For best results, schedule major grading in late spring through early fall and choose well-draining fill to reduce frost heave risks.
